One of the key ways the Department of Real Estate (DRE) regulates the California's real estate industry is through examinations for salesperson and broker applicants. DRE administers tests at five exam centers around the state: Sacramento. Oakland. Fresno. La Palma (Orange County)

WebMichigan Real Estate Exam Questions. There are a total of 115 questions on the Michigan real estate licensing exam that are each worth one point. Thirty-five of the questions are state-specific. Contentsv … today\u0027s cryptoquote answer in the paperWebHello, welcome to our Michigan Real Estate Practice Exam. In Michigan, there are 115 questions on the exam. Many states have a national portion and a state portion, but Michigan has one section combining both for a total of 115 questions.
